Red Cross assists two Big Island families left homeless due to windstorm damage

MEDIA RELEASE

HONOLULU, January 3, 2014 – Red Cross volunteers today assessed the damages brought by the wind storm overnight in Maui and Hawaii counties. In Hawaii County volunteers met with two families whose homes were destroyed in Pahoa and Mountain View and provided them with financial assistance for their immediate emergency needs of food, shelter and clothing.

In Maui County, volunteers identified two homes that appear to have sustained damage but are currently inaccessible. Caseworkers will continue to follow up with the families affected in the coming weeks to provide referrals, guidance or additional assistance as needed to help with the recovery process.
